Wow have I been busy lately! From meetings to banquets to farm city days to 4-H clubs and to elementary school programs. Recently I attended the Raystown Rabbit Ranchers 4-H club, where I did a presentation on Farm Safety 4 Just Kids and asked about each of the members experience at the fair. Then it was off to Alexandria for a meeting with the Grange where I got to give a presentation and read my speech, as well as answer any questions that they had. After my presentation they presented me with a Pennsylvania Grange cookbook. Next stop was the Farm Bureau Banquet, where the Marklesburg Fire Company prepared a wonderful meal for us. Then 2 days later I was off too Harrisburg for Farm City Days. At Farm City Days, buses and buses of inner-city kids and home-schooled children come to the Farm Show Complex and experience "life on the farm for a day." There were 19 other fair queens there as long as many dairy princess'. Then this past Saturday I attended Brady-Henderson Elementary in Mill Creek for their Fall Bash. I had a display set up on Farm Safety 4 Just Kids there and got to play some games and activities with the children. It was a very fun day and it was a great fundraiser for the school.

Recently I was able to attend the Centre County Grange Fair as well as the Cambria County Fair. It is amazing to see how all the fairs run every thing so differently. I was fortunate enough to attend the fair queen coronation at both fairs. The Grange Fair and the Cambria County Fair both had nine girls competing for the crown at their pageant. I thought that was alot of girls seeing how we usually have 4-5 girls run at Huntingdon County, but then I met the Westmoreland Fair Queen and she said they usually have around 20-25 girls run for fair queen!! That just amazed me! I also got the privilege to meet the Clearfield County Fair Queen and the Somerset County Fair Queen. I really enjoyed going to the coronations and getting to meet and spend some time with all the contestants as well as all the other Queens.
